What Non-Surgical Jawline Sculpting Actually Involves
There are two primary tools for non-surgical lower face contouring: dermal fillers and fat dissolving injections. Used independently or in combination, they address different aspects of the same concern.
Dermal fillers for the jawline
Jawline filler works by placing a firm, structural dermal filler along the jaw to create definition, extend the angle of the jaw, and improve the overall silhouette of the lower face. When done well, it creates the kind of clean edge that photographs sharply and looks naturally proportional in person.
It can also be used on the chin — projecting it slightly forward, refining its shape, or correcting asymmetry — which often has as much impact on the overall balance of the face as the jaw itself. A chin that sits slightly too far back can make the jaw look less defined even when bone structure is strong. Sometimes a small amount of filler in one precise location does more than treating a larger area would.
Results are visible immediately and continue to settle over the following two weeks. Most clients see their final result around the two-week mark, once any mild swelling has fully resolved and the filler has integrated into the tissue.
How long does it last? Typically twelve to eighteen months for structural jawline filler, though this varies depending on the product used, the area treated, and your body’s individual metabolism.

Fat dissolving injections
If soft tissue or submental fullness — commonly called a double chin — is contributing to a less defined jaw, fat dissolving injections can address the underlying cause rather than just contouring around it.
Fat dissolving works by breaking down localised fat cells permanently in the treated area. The results build over a series of two to four sessions, with final results visible around eight to twelve weeks after your last treatment. It’s not a weight-loss tool, and it won’t address significant amounts of fullness, but for clients with a modest amount of submental fat that blunts the jaw and chin profile, it can make a clear and lasting difference.
Some clients benefit from both: fat dissolving to reduce volume where it’s unwanted, and filler to add definition and projection where structure is needed. Who Is a Good Candidate?
Non-surgical jaw contouring works best for clients who have reasonable underlying bone structure but want more definition, projection, or balance. If the jawline is already fairly defined and the goal is refinement, filler alone is often all that’s needed.
If softness along the jaw is primarily due to submental fat rather than lack of bone structure, fat dissolving becomes the more logical starting point — and filler may or may not be needed alongside it.
If the concern is significant skin laxity or jowling, non-surgical treatment can improve appearance but has realistic limits. In those cases, we’ll be honest with you about what’s achievable and whether a different approach — or a combination with other treatments — is more appropriate.

What Does the Treatment Feel Like?
Jawline filler involves a series of injections along the jaw and/or chin using a fine needle or blunt cannula, depending on the technique and area. We apply a topical numbing cream beforehand, and most clients find the procedure manageable — the jaw area is generally less sensitive than the lips or under-eyes.
You can expect some mild swelling and occasional bruising in the days following treatment, particularly if you tend to bruise easily. Most clients look completely normal within five to seven days, often sooner.
Fat dissolving involves injections into the fat beneath the chin. There’s typically more swelling with this treatment — the area can feel firm and look more full before it reduces, which is a normal part of the process.
